Taskbar Icon Issue in Inno Setup 6.4+

53 views
Skip to first unread message

JustDj

unread,
Sep 23, 2025, 11:56:23 AM (4 days ago) Sep 23
to innosetup

Dear Inno Setup Team,

I hope this message finds you well.

I have noticed a change in behavior between Inno Setup 6.3.2 and 6.4.0 (and later versions) regarding taskbar icons. In version 6.3.2, my installer’s application icon (ICO) correctly appears on the taskbar throughout the entire installer runtime. However, starting with version 6.4.0, the icon only appears on the first language-selection window, and disappears on subsequent custom windows. All of my installer windows are custom, except for the language-selection page.

I have reviewed the documentation but could not determine the appropriate approach to maintain taskbar icons while updating to the latest Inno Setup versions. Notably, tools like Process Explorer can still detect the icon without issue.

I would greatly appreciate any guidance, suggestions, or recommended practices to ensure that the taskbar icon is displayed correctly for all installer windows in the newer versions of Inno Setup.

Thank you very much for your time and assistance.

Best regards

Screenshot 2025-09-23 114720.pngScreenshot 2025-09-23 114323.png

JustDj

unread,
Sep 25, 2025, 8:19:52 AM (2 days ago) Sep 25
to innosetup
I forgot to add that if I launch installer through the Innosetup run, then the icon is visible

вторник, 23 сентября 2025 г. в 11:56:23 UTC-4, JustDj:

Martijn Laan

unread,
Sep 25, 2025, 10:44:02 AM (2 days ago) Sep 25
to innosetup
Hi,

Could you please provide a minimal script that reproduces the problem? Thank you.

Also, could you please clarify what the screenshot you included is supposed to show?

Greetings,
Martijn

Op 23-9-2025 om 17:56 schreef JustDj:
--
You received this message because you are subscribed to the Google Groups "innosetup" group.
To unsubscribe from this group and stop receiving emails from it, send an email to innosetup+...@googlegroups.com.
To view this discussion visit https://groups.google.com/d/msgid/innosetup/03e11470-91af-47d9-9bfd-723c9b9a9eben%40googlegroups.com.

JustDj

unread,
Sep 26, 2025, 8:48:57 PM (12 hours ago) Sep 26
to innosetup
I temporarily cut out part of the code to show you and found the root cause — it’s in VclStylesInno.dll.
I’ve moved away from using VCL for now and will wait for your 6.6.0 release, so as not to waste your time.
Thanks for being so responsive!  

четверг, 25 сентября 2025 г. в 10:44:02 UTC-4, Martijn Laan:
Reply all
Reply to author
Forward
0 new messages